Inequality can manifest in various forms, including economic inequality, which refers to the uneven distribution of wealth and resources; social inequality, which encompasses disparities in access to education, healthcare, and social services; and racial or ethnic inequality, highlighting discrimination and unequal treatment based on race or ethnicity. Additionally, gender inequality reflects disparities in rights, opportunities, and treatment based on gender. These types of inequality can intersect and compound, leading to complex social challenges.

What are types of income inequality?

Income inequality can be categorized into several types, including wage inequality, which refers to disparities in earnings among workers; wealth inequality, which focuses on the distribution of assets and property; and functional income inequality, which addresses differences in income generated from various sources, such as labor versus capital. Additionally, systemic inequality can arise from factors like education, race, and gender, affecting access to opportunities and resources. These types of inequality can interplay, exacerbating overall economic disparities within a society.
